Installation of flowline sections for bp’s ultra-deepwater GTA development offshore Mauritania & Senegal, requiring redesign of structures and appendages and bespoke engineering and fabrication to modify S-lay installation vessel for J-mode activities. 

Company: BP 

Location: Offshore Mauritania & Senegal 

2800 m 

Max. water depth

Scope of work 

  • Installation of outstanding section of 2x 16-inch production flowlines (recover both lines and lay 20 km of south line & 50 km of north line (incl. 1350 m CRA sections for both lines) 
  • Installation of 2 CMSs (corrosion monitoring system) near the CS / CRA transition for both lines (one Sensorlink and one Cybernetix) 
  • Installation of FTA (flowline termination assembly) at the end of each line in J-lay mode (water depth varies from 2665 m (recovery side) to 1320 m (FTA side) (2 in total) 
  • Installation of 4x 10-inch CRA infield production flowlines (length variation from 1030 m to 2970 m) 
  • Installation of FTAs in J-lay mode at both ends of each 10-inch line (8 in total) 
  • Installation of PWMCs (pipe walking mitigation clamp) in J-lay for the 6 different lines (2 x 16” and 4 x 10”)

Specials & challenges 

  • Extensive, complex installation scope with short lead-in time (5 months between contract award & arrival of vessels in field) 
  • Aggressive start date to facilitate client’s first gas pledge 
  • Taking over installation scope from existing contractor mid-project 
  • Optimisation & redesign of FTAs and pipeline appendages 
  • Bespoke engineering & fabrication (aft-mounted portal frame) to modify Pioneering Spirit for first-time J-mode pipeline and structure installation 
  • Record pipelay depths 
  • Installation of multiple pipelines shorter than the water depth 
  • Precise hooking-in and out of suction pile pre-installed at 2750 m water depth 
  • Stringent welding criteria for CRA pipe
